The Earth Overlord Grizzaka arrives at Dai Shi's palace. However, unlike the other overlords, he's not willing to work under a Dai Shi who's using a human. So, he pushes him aside, and takes up the mantle of leading the armies. Starting with his own personal warrior: Monkiwi.
Meanwhile, the rangers are still puzzled about the appearance of a werewolf attacking them. While dealing with this new monster, they also have to deal with their mentor being evasive, and the 3 way fight they have to deal with in the process.

- Mistaken for Transformed: RJ has been having trouble with his Wolf Animal Spirit and transforming into an anthropomorphic wolf monster as a result. He eventually regains control with help from Fran (and soon after morphs into the Wolf Ranger for the first time), but later on, the other Rangers and Fran hear a noise coming from RJ's room, where they discover a wolf and mistakenly believe he's stuck in animal form again. A fully human RJ, who walks in on them talking to the canine, quickly corrects the error when he informs them that he was just dog-sitting.
